1. Clean Your Fans

Most homes have at least one or two fans in them. There’ll usually be one in the bathroom, and you could even have a few ceiling fans around your home. These all need a bit of TLC every once in a while. Thankfully, that doesn’t have to be too complicated.

Instead, it’s just a matter of cleaning them regularly. Dust and dirt build up on them more than you’d think, and this can then be spread around your home. It wouldn’t be great for the air quality. Take the time to give them a quick clean, and there’ll be nothing to worry about.

2. Prevent Pest Infestations

Pest infestations can often take a lot of time and effort to deal with them. The larger the infestation, the more complicated it’ll be to deal with them. That’s why it’s always worth putting the time and effort into preventing them as much as you can.

There are plenty of ways you can do this, like with natural bug spray. It’s also worth keeping your home as clean as possible, and making sure you take out the rubbish regularly. If you do notice an infestation, get a professional to deal with it as quickly as you can.

3. Take Care of Water Damage

There are multiple ways for water damage to appear in your home. Leaks from your plumbing, gutter-related damage, and more are some of the more notable of these. It’s worth dealing with these quickly so the water damage doesn’t keep getting worse. Then there’s dealing with the water damage itself.

If this isn’t dealt with, then it could lead to mold growth and similar issues. Thankfully, this doesn’t need to be too difficult, depending on the extent of the damage. A dehumidifier and airing out the damaged area could be enough to help with this relatively quickly.
